[X2go-Commits] x2gobroker.git - master (branch) updated: 0.0.0.5-5-g8d008db

X2Go dev team git-admin at x2go.org
Fri Mar 1 10:55:35 CET 2013


The branch, master has been updated
       via  8d008dbadaab7527ccd85580056eb3cbcc16b9fe (commit)
       via  c671ef9817d26b7a8cf0350558dd6887f9ad1787 (commit)
       via  ef381eb4cb55fbdfb842f5f9fdcf9037e3f8caa6 (commit)
      from  7aa900c55a6c37ef74d4affe47d120fd488e1511 (commit)

Those revisions listed above that are new to this repository have
not appeared on any other notification email; so we list those
revisions in full, below.

- Log -----------------------------------------------------------------
commit 8d008dbadaab7527ccd85580056eb3cbcc16b9fe
Author: Mike Gabriel <mike.gabriel at das-netzwerkteam.de>
Date:   Fri Mar 1 10:55:28 2013 +0100

    /debian/x2gobroker-daemon.postinst: Fix home path for user x2gobroker. (Fixes: #127).

commit c671ef9817d26b7a8cf0350558dd6887f9ad1787
Author: Mike Gabriel <mike.gabriel at das-netzwerkteam.de>
Date:   Fri Mar 1 10:11:05 2013 +0100

    remove bashisms from postinst/postrm scripts

commit ef381eb4cb55fbdfb842f5f9fdcf9037e3f8caa6
Author: Mike Gabriel <mike.gabriel at das-netzwerkteam.de>
Date:   Fri Mar 1 10:08:43 2013 +0100

    drop python-x2go.postinst scripts

-----------------------------------------------------------------------

Summary of changes:
 debian/python-x2gobroker.postrm   |   39 -------------------------------------
 debian/x2gobroker-agent.postinst  |   16 +++++++--------
 debian/x2gobroker-agent.postrm    |   10 +++++-----
 debian/x2gobroker-daemon.postinst |   20 +++++++++----------
 debian/x2gobroker-daemon.postrm   |   10 +++++-----
 5 files changed, 27 insertions(+), 68 deletions(-)
 delete mode 100755 debian/python-x2gobroker.postrm

The diff of changes is:
diff --git a/debian/python-x2gobroker.postrm b/debian/python-x2gobroker.postrm
deleted file mode 100755
index 22abe93..0000000
--- a/debian/python-x2gobroker.postrm
+++ /dev/null
@@ -1,39 +0,0 @@
-#! /bin/sh
-# postrm script for x2gobroker-agent
-#
-# see: dh_installdeb(1)
-# summary of how this script can be called:
-#        * <postrm> `remove'
-#        * <postrm> `purge'
-#        * <old-postrm> `upgrade' <new-version>
-#        * <new-postrm> `failed-upgrade' <old-version>
-#        * <new-postrm> `abort-install'
-#        * <new-postrm> `abort-install' <old-version>
-#        * <new-postrm> `abort-upgrade' <old-version>
-#        * <disappearer's-postrm> `disappear' <r>overwrit>r> <new-version>
-# for details, see /usr/share/doc/packaging-manual/
-
-set -e
-
-
-case "$1" in
-	purge)
-		if dpkg-statoverride --list /var/log/x2gobroker >/dev/null; then
-			dpkg-statoverride --remove /var/log/x2gobroker
-		fi
-
-		;;
-	remove|upgrade|failed-upgrade|abort-install|abort-upgrade|disappear)
-		;;
-	*)
-		echo "postrm called with unknown argument \`$1'" >&2
-		exit 0
-		;;
-esac
-
-# dh_installdeb will replace this with shell code automatically
-# generated by other debhelper scripts.
-
-#DEBHELPER#
-
-exit 0
diff --git a/debian/x2gobroker-agent.postinst b/debian/x2gobroker-agent.postinst
index 3f7c1ed..a9c761b 100755
--- a/debian/x2gobroker-agent.postinst
+++ b/debian/x2gobroker-agent.postinst
@@ -25,19 +25,19 @@ case "$1" in
 	configure)
 
 		# setup user/group x2gobroker
-		if ! getent group x2gobroker >/dev/null; then
-			echo "Creating x2gobroker group." >&2
+		if ! getent group x2gobroker 1>/dev/null; then
+			echo "Creating x2gobroker group." 1>&2
 			addgroup --system x2gobroker
 		else
-			echo "Group x2gobroker already exists." >&2
+			echo "Group x2gobroker already exists." 1>&2
 		fi
-		if ! getent passwd x2gobroker >/dev/null; then
-			echo "Creating x2gobroker user." >&2
+		if ! getent passwd x2gobroker 1>/dev/null; then
+			echo "Creating x2gobroker user." 1>&2
 			adduser --system \
 			        --disabled-password --disabled-login \
 			        --shell /bin/bash --group --home /var/lib/x2gobroker x2gobroker
 		else
-			echo "User x2gobroker already exists." >&2
+			echo "User x2gobroker already exists." 1>&2
 			# make sure all settings are appropriate
 			if getent passwd x2gobroker | grep /dev/null 1>/dev/null 2>/dev/null; then
 				mkdir -p /var/lib/x2gobroker
@@ -51,7 +51,7 @@ case "$1" in
 		fi
 
 		# the x2gobroker-agent has to be installed setuid root
-		if ! dpkg-statoverride --list /usr/lib/x2go/x2gobroker-agent >/dev/null; then
+		if ! dpkg-statoverride --list /usr/lib/x2go/x2gobroker-agent 1>/dev/null; then
 		    dpkg-statoverride --add --update root x2gobroker 4750 /usr/lib/x2go/x2gobroker-agent
 		fi
 
@@ -61,7 +61,7 @@ case "$1" in
 		;;
 
 	*)
-		echo "postinst called with unknown argument \`$1'" >&2
+		echo "postinst called with unknown argument \`$1'" 1>&2
 		exit 1
 		;;
 esac
diff --git a/debian/x2gobroker-agent.postrm b/debian/x2gobroker-agent.postrm
index a9dc429..bc535ee 100755
--- a/debian/x2gobroker-agent.postrm
+++ b/debian/x2gobroker-agent.postrm
@@ -18,15 +18,15 @@ set -e
 
 case "$1" in
 	purge)
-		if dpkg-statoverride --list /usr/lib/x2go/x2gobroker-agent >/dev/null; then
+		if dpkg-statoverride --list /usr/lib/x2go/x2gobroker-agent 1>/dev/null; then
 			dpkg-statoverride --remove /usr/lib/x2go/x2gobroker-agent
 		fi
 
 		if [ ! -d /usr/share/doc/x2gobroker-daemon ]; then
 			# remove user/group x2gobroker from system (if not in use by x2gobroker-daemon
-			getent passwd x2gobroker >/dev/null && deluser x2gobroker
-			getent group x2gobroker >/dev/null && delgroup x2gobroker
-			getent group x2gobroker >/dev/null && delgroup x2gobroker
+			getent passwd x2gobroker 1>/dev/null && deluser x2gobroker
+			getent group x2gobroker 1>/dev/null && delgroup x2gobroker
+			getent group x2gobroker 1>/dev/null && delgroup x2gobroker
 			rm -Rfv /var/lib/x2gobroker
 		fi
 
@@ -34,7 +34,7 @@ case "$1" in
 	remove|upgrade|failed-upgrade|abort-install|abort-upgrade|disappear)
 		;;
 	*)
-		echo "postrm called with unknown argument \`$1'" >&2
+		echo "postrm called with unknown argument \`$1'" 1>&2
 		exit 0
 		;;
 esac
diff --git a/debian/x2gobroker-daemon.postinst b/debian/x2gobroker-daemon.postinst
index b37c2f5..ab346f8 100755
--- a/debian/x2gobroker-daemon.postinst
+++ b/debian/x2gobroker-daemon.postinst
@@ -25,19 +25,19 @@ case "$1" in
 	configure)
 
 		# setup user/group x2gobroker
-		if ! getent group x2gobroker >/dev/null; then
-			echo "Creating x2gobroker group." >&2
+		if ! getent group x2gobroker 1>/dev/null; then
+			echo "Creating x2gobroker group." 1>&2
 			addgroup --system x2gobroker
 		else
-			echo "Group x2gobroker already exists." >&2
+			echo "Group x2gobroker already exists." 1>&2
 		fi
-		if ! getent passwd x2gobroker >/dev/null; then
-			echo "Creating x2gobroker user." >&2
+		if ! getent passwd x2gobroker 1>/dev/null; then
+			echo "Creating x2gobroker user." 1>&2
 			adduser --system \
 			        --disabled-password --disabled-login \
-			        --shell /bin/bash --group --home /var/lib/x2go x2gobroker
+			        --shell /bin/bash --group --home /var/lib/x2go/x2gobroker x2gobroker
 		else
-			echo "User x2gobroker already exists." >&2
+			echo "User x2gobroker already exists." 1>&2
 			# make sure all settings are appropriate
 			if getent passwd x2gobroker | grep /dev/null 1>/dev/null 2>/dev/null; then
 				mkdir -p /var/lib/x2gobroker
@@ -51,7 +51,7 @@ case "$1" in
 		fi
 
 		# the x2gobroker-daemon needs special permissions on its log directory
-		if ! dpkg-statoverride --list /var/log/x2gobroker >/dev/null; then
+		if ! dpkg-statoverride --list /var/log/x2gobroker 1>/dev/null; then
 			dpkg-statoverride --add --update x2gobroker adm 2750 /var/log/x2gobroker
 		fi
 
@@ -61,7 +61,7 @@ case "$1" in
 		;;
 
 	*)
-		echo "postinst called with unknown argument \`$1'" >&2
+		echo "postinst called with unknown argument \`$1'" 1>&2
 		exit 1
 		;;
 esac
@@ -72,5 +72,3 @@ esac
 #DEBHELPER#
 
 exit 0
-
-
diff --git a/debian/x2gobroker-daemon.postrm b/debian/x2gobroker-daemon.postrm
index 42f3752..34a8687 100755
--- a/debian/x2gobroker-daemon.postrm
+++ b/debian/x2gobroker-daemon.postrm
@@ -19,15 +19,15 @@ set -e
 case "$1" in
 	purge)
 
-		if dpkg-statoverride --list /var/log/x2gobroker >/dev/null; then
+		if dpkg-statoverride --list /var/log/x2gobroker 1>/dev/null; then
 			dpkg-statoverride --remove /var/log/x2gobroker
 		fi
 
 		if [ ! -d /usr/share/doc/x2gobroker-agent ]; then
 			# remove user/group x2gobroker from system (only if not in use by x2gobroker-agent
-			getent passwd x2gobroker >/dev/null && deluser x2gobroker
-			getent group x2gobroker >/dev/null && delgroup x2gobroker
-			getent group x2gobroker >/dev/null && delgroup x2gobroker
+			getent passwd x2gobroker 1>/dev/null && deluser x2gobroker
+			getent group x2gobroker 1>/dev/null && delgroup x2gobroker
+			getent group x2gobroker 1>/dev/null && delgroup x2gobroker
 			rm -Rf /var/lib/x2gobroker
 		fi
 
@@ -35,7 +35,7 @@ case "$1" in
 	remove|upgrade|failed-upgrade|abort-install|abort-upgrade|disappear)
 		;;
 	*)
-		echo "postrm called with unknown argument \`$1'" >&2
+		echo "postrm called with unknown argument \`$1'" 1>&2
 		exit 0
 		;;
 esac


hooks/post-receive
-- 
x2gobroker.git (HTTP(S) Session broker for X2Go)

This is an automated email from the git hooks/post-receive script. It was
generated because a ref change was pushed to the repository containing
the project "x2gobroker.git" (HTTP(S) Session broker for X2Go).




More information about the x2go-commits mailing list